Colin Hanks will return in Jumanji 3

May 8, 2019 by Ricky Church

With production having wrapped recently on Jumanji 3, audiences will see another familiar face return for the sequel as Colin Hanks has revealed to The Hollywood Reporter that he will reprise his Jumanji: Welcome to the Jungle role in the upcoming film.

Hanks appeared in a cameo role in the previous film as the adult version of Nick Jonas’ Alex Vreeke. Hanks told the outlet “I’m not allowed to discuss or confirm or deny anything involving the Jumanji sequel. With the exception of, I am in it.”

The as-yet-untitled Jumanji 3 reunites director Jake Kasdan with Welcome to the Jungle stars Dwayne Johnson, Jack Black, Kevin Hart, Karen Gillan, Nick Jonas, Rhys Darby, Alex Wolff, Ser’Darius Blain, Madison Iseman, Morgan Turner and Colin Hanks, while new additions to the cast include Awkwafina (Crazy Rich Asians), Danny DeVito (It’s Always Sunny in Philadelphia) and Danny Glover (Lethal Weapon). The film is set for release on December 13th.
